Core Insights - The Xinjiang region is experiencing significant development in its power transmission capabilities, particularly through the ±1100 kV Changji Converter Station, which enhances the efficiency of electricity transmission across multiple provinces [1][2] - The Jiquan DC project has successfully integrated various energy sources, including coal, wind, and solar power, with a growing proportion of renewable energy being transmitted [2] - The collaboration between local government and companies like TBEA has been crucial in advancing technology and supporting sustainable development in the energy sector [2][3] Group 1: Infrastructure and Technology - The Changji Converter Station is a key component of the Jiquan DC project, with a total line length of 3,293 kilometers and an annual electricity transmission capacity exceeding 62 billion kWh [1] - TBEA has developed the highest voltage level and most advanced technology in the industry with its ±1100 kV converter transformer, showcasing the company's leadership in the power transmission sector [2] - The company has overcome over 20 technical challenges related to converter valves and transformers, demonstrating its innovation capabilities [2] Group 2: Resource Utilization and Innovation - The transformation of crude oil into specialized transformer oil at PetroChina Karamay has addressed issues related to corrosion, heat dissipation, and insulation, significantly increasing the value of the product [3] - The development of dielectric cooling liquids by Karamay Petrochemical has extended the application of oil products, contributing to the local cloud computing industry [3] - The region is shifting from resource dependency to innovation-driven development, reflecting a broader trend of industrial transformation in Xinjiang [3]
